We do not care about Creation. The concept of a supreme Creator God is rejected or at least considered irrelevant to Theravada Buddhism. Buddhists adhere to teachings of the Buddha in order to ensure they are living mindfully and following the path of goodness. Buddhists do not believe in an eternal creator God, though Buddhism allows for the existence of lesser, mortal gods which are merely a part of the cycle of rebirth like men and animals. However, even though most of the world's Buddhists recite the name of Buddha or pray to Buddha, Buddha is not a deity or supreme being in the same way that the Christian God is. The Buddha, like modern sociologists and psychologists, believed that religious ideas and especially the god idea have their origin in fear. Buddhism does not believe in the existence of a God who created the universe. Instead of a traditional deity, Buddhist devotion centers on escaping suffering through realizing the truth of Nirvana.
